Reheating Smoked Turkey Legs in 6 Different Simple Ways

Web23 jan. 2024 · Steps: Line the air fryer with a baking sheet if preferred. Load the turkey legs into the air fryer basket, leaving a gap in-between for the air to circulate. Set the temperature to Roast function at 335F. Set the timer on 35 minutes. Check the internal temperature is at 165F. If not, cook in five-minute intervals until it is. Web8 sep. 2024 · Put the chunks of meat in single layer on a microwave-safe plate. Add a splash of stock, oil or butter for flavor, and cover with a plastic wrap, microwave-safe lid, or a damp paper towel. Set the microwave on medium heat and run for 60 seconds at a time. At each intervals, stir well and check the temperature.
